《虛擬仿真與遊戲開發實用教程》是一本2015年上海交通大學出版社出版的圖書,作者是Unity,Technologies。
基本介紹
- 中文名:虛擬仿真與遊戲開發實用教程
- 作者:Unity,Technologies
- 出版社:上海交通大學出版社
- 出版時間:2015年4月1日
- 開本:16 開
- 裝幀:平裝
- ISBN:9787313128133
內容簡介,圖書目錄,
內容簡介
《虛擬仿真與遊戲開發實用教程》為大學院校各個專業精心打造,既適合藝術設計類專業的學生又適合計算機技術類專業及綜合套用類專業學生學習,通過各個章節的理論結合實例工程的結構,在每個實例中都重點切入一個或幾個Unity引擎的核心功能點,引導學生一邊閱讀、一邊動手,通過實際操作來掌握學習內容,使學生快速掌握Unity引擎的使用方法,通過14個章節的學習,能夠最終掌握虛擬現實互動套用及遊戲套用的開發。
圖書目錄
第1章虛擬仿真及引擎介紹
1.1虛擬仿真簡介
1.2虛擬仿真引擎簡介
1.3遊戲及虛擬仿真作品介紹
1.4軟體安裝
第2章引擎編輯器
2.1 界面布局
2.2工具列
2.3選單欄
2.4 Project(項目)視圖
2.5 Hierarchy(層級)視圖
2.6 Inspector(檢視)視圖
2.7 Game(遊戲)視圖
2.8 Scene(場景)視圖
2.9 Profile(分析器)視圖
2.10 Console(控制台)視圖
2.11界面定製
第3章資源導入流程
3.1 3D模型、材質與動畫的導人
3.2圖片資源的導入
3.3音頻、視頻的導入
3.4組件
3.5創建Prefab
3.6 Unity Asset Store資源商店
第4章創建基本遊戲場景
4.1創建工程和遊戲場景
4.2創建基本幾何體
4.3創建光源
4.4創建攝像機
4.5地形編輯器
4.6樹木編輯器
4.7創建角色
4.8動畫錄製
4.9天空盒
4.10霧效
4.11水效果
第5章Unity腳本開發基礎(適用專業:綜合套用、程式開發)
5.1腳本介紹
5.2 Unity腳本語言
5.3 JavaScript基本語法
5.4 C#基本語法
5.5創建腳本
5.6遊戲對象及組件的訪問
5.7常用腳本API
5.8輸入控制
第6章Shuriken粒子系統(適用專業:視覺藝術、綜合套用)
6.1 Shuriken粒子系統概述
6.2 Shuriken粒子系統的控制臺
6.3 Shuriken粒子系統的參數講解
6.4粒子系統案例
第7章Mecanim動畫系統
7.1 Mecanim概述
7.2資源的準備和導人
7.3使用人形角色的動畫
7.4在遊戲中使用角色動畫
第8章物理引擎
8.1 RigidBody:剛體
8.2 Collider:碰撞體
8.3 Character Controller:角色控制器
8.4布料
8.5關節
8.6物理引擎實例(適用專業:綜合套用、程式開發)
第9章光照貼圖技術(適用專業:視覺藝術、綜合套用)
9.1概述
9.2烘焙Lightmap的簡單示例
9.3烘焙相關的參數詳解
9.4三種Lightmapping方式的比較
9.5 Light Probes
第10章導航格線尋路(適用專業:綜合套用、程式開發)
10.1概述
10.2導航格線尋路系統簡單示例
10.3導航格線尋路系統相關參數詳解
10.4進階使用
第11章遮擋剔除技術
11.1概述
11.2使用遮擋剔除
11.3設定烘焙參數
11.4使用Occlusion Area組件
11.5使用Occlusion Portal組件
第12章 圖像特效(適用專業:視覺藝術、綜合套用)
12.1圖像特效的作用
12.2圖像特效資源包概述
12.3圖像特效參數詳解及效果演示
12.4圖像特效套用
第13章增強現實技術套用
13.1增強現實技術概述
13.2基於Vuforia的Android增強現實套用製作
第14章虛擬現實技術套用
14.1飛行模擬場景項目製作(適用專業:藝術設計、綜合套用)
14.2飛機引擎拆裝模擬項目設計(適用專業:綜合套用、程式開發)
14.3飛機引擎拆裝模擬項目開發(適用專業:程式開發)
第15章遊戲項目開發實戰(適用專業:程式開發)
15.1遊戲流程設計
15.2遊戲場景構建
15.3遊戲界面構建
15.4遊戲音效調用
15.5遊戲按鈕控制
15.6敵人AI製作
15.7遊戲玩家控制